If the minimum grout seal depth is not met, a grout seal will be required <br /> below the conductor casing into a clay layer or the required depth, <br /> whichever is greater, and between well casing and the borehole to the <br /> surface. <br /> 4.3.10. If more than one permanent conductor casing is utilized in the same <br /> borehole and they do not extend to the surface, the grout seal will be <br /> required below the deepest conductor casing into a clay layer or the <br /> required depth, whichever is greater, to the surface. <br /> 4.3.11. MINIMUM THICKNESS FOR STEEL WELL CASING: <br /> 6 Inch Diameter 10 Gauge 0.1406 US Standard <br /> 8 Inch Diameter 10 Gauge 0.1406 US Standard <br /> 10 Inch Diameter 10 Gauge 0.1406 US Standard <br /> 12 Inch Diameter 10 Gauge 0.1406 US Standard <br /> 14 Inch Diameter 10 Gauge 0.1406 US Standard <br /> 16 Inch Diameter 8 Gauge 0.1719 US Standard <br /> 18 Inch Diameter 8 Gauge 0.1719 US Standard <br /> 20 Inch Diameter '/4 0.2500 US Standard <br /> 4.3.12. For other types of approved well casing, see Bulletin 74-81 and 74-90, or <br /> as approved by the Director. <br /> 4.4 INSTALLATIONS OF CASING <br /> 4.4.1. Damage to the casing section and joints are to be avoided during <br /> installation. The joints must be structurally sound and watertight. <br /> 4.4.2. The casing shall extend a minimum of twelve (12) inches above the <br /> ground surface and a minimum of 1 inch above the concrete surface seal. <br /> 4.4.3. Casing shall be equipped with centering guides where applicable to <br /> ensure even thickness of the annular seal and/or gravel pack. <br /> 4.5. GRAVEL INSTALLATION <br /> 4.5.1. Gravel used in gravel packed wells shall be well-rounded particles <br /> containing no clay, silt, or organic matter, and to be installed at a rate that <br /> will prevent bridging. Other material may be used on approval of the <br /> Director. <br /> 4.5.2. Gravel used in gravel packed wells shall be chlorinated during the <br /> installation. <br /> 4.6. PERFORATIONS <br /> 4.6.1. The perforating of casing shall not deform the casing. The casing shall <br /> not be perforated within fifty (50) feet of the ground surface if the total <br /> depth of the well is greater than fifty (50)feet. The upper most perforation <br /> shall be below an impervious stratum in an aquifer of good quality water. <br /> 4.6.2.
